A pair of Italian inlaid chests of drawers, Louis XVI, Naples, 18th century
Height x width x depth: 100 x 131 x 62 cm.
in ebony and rosewood (Dalbergia spp), inlaid in fruit woods with floral motifs in the central part of the drawers and geometric motifs on the rest of the surfaces. Marbles of later period
